USAGE SUMMARY

The phrase "completed this discussion" is correct and usable in written English.
You can use it when indicating that a conversation or topic has been fully addressed or wrapped up. Example: "After reviewing all the points, I believe we have completed this discussion and can move on to the next agenda item."

What does "completed this discussion" mean?

The phrase "completed this discussion" means that a conversation, deliberation, or exchange of ideas has been brought to an end, with all relevant points addressed.

How can I use "completed this discussion" in a sentence?

You might say, "Having reviewed all the data, we have completed this discussion and can proceed to the next phase."

Which is more appropriate, "concluded this discussion" or "completed this discussion"?

"Concluded this discussion" implies a slightly more formal end, while "completed this discussion" is generally applicable across contexts.

Are there synonyms for "completed this discussion"?

Yes, you can use phrases like "finished this conversation", "wrapped up this discussion", or "brought this discussion to a close" depending on the level of formality.
